Fort Amsterdam (1635) is Curacao's oldest building and is located at a strategic point at the entrance to the harbour. Fort Amsterdam is the largest of the island's eight forts.
A colourful, characteristic building, it is so typical of the island. The yellow colour shining in the bright sunlight is a nice contrast to the white parts and black wood.
From the Pondjesbrug, tourists walk into the Punda district, where they see the famous Penha house on their left and Fort Amsterdam on their right.
Fort Amsterdam is still in use as the seat of government of the country of Curacao.
